Introduction to Chicken Fajita Pitas
Chicken fajita pitas are a fusion of traditional Mexican flavors and Mediterranean flair, typically consisting of marinated chicken breast, sautéed onions and bell peppers, and a blend of spices, all wrapped in a warm pita bread. This dish has gained immense popularity in recent years due to its perceived healthiness and taste. However, the health value of a chicken fajita pita largely depends on the ingredients used, the method of preparation, and the size of the serving.
Nutritional Breakdown
A standard chicken fajita pita can range from 400 to 700 calories, depending on the specific ingredients and portion sizes. Here is a general breakdown of the nutritional content of a chicken fajita pita:
- Protein: A significant source, primarily from the chicken breast, which is lean and rich in essential amino acids.
- Carbohydrates: Mainly from the pita bread, with some contribution from the vegetables. The type of pita bread (whole wheat vs. white) can significantly affect the nutritional quality.
- Fats: Can vary, with healthier options relying on the natural fats in chicken and olive oil, while less healthy versions may include a lot of cooking oil or added cheese.
- Fiber and Vitamins: Contributed by the vegetables, with bell peppers and onions providing a good amount of vitamin C and fiber.
Key Ingredients and Their Impact
- Chicken Breast: A lean protein source that is low in fat and high in protein, making it a nutritious choice.
- Pita Bread: Whole wheat pita is preferable due to its higher fiber and nutrient content compared to white pita.
- Vegetables: Onions, bell peppers, and sometimes tomatoes add natural sweetness, fiber, and a variety of vitamins and minerals.
- Spices and Seasonings: Can add flavor without calories, but beware of high-sodium seasonings.
Evaluating Healthiness
To determine if a chicken fajita pita is healthy, we need to consider several factors, including the nutritional balance, the cooking method, and the overall calorie count.
Positive Aspects
- High in Protein: The chicken provides a good amount of protein, which is essential for muscle repair and growth.
- Rich in Vegetables: The inclusion of vegetables adds fiber, vitamins, and minerals, contributing to a balanced diet.
- Potential for Whole Grains: If whole wheat pita is used, it increases the fiber content, which can help with digestion and satiety.
Negative Aspects
- Calorie Density: Depending on the size and fillings, a chicken fajita pita can be quite calorie-dense, potentially leading to overconsumption of calories.
- Sodium Content: The seasonings, especially if store-bought or heavily salted, can increase the sodium content, which is a concern for those with high blood pressure or other heart health issues.
- Cooking Methods: If the chicken and vegetables are cooked in a lot of oil, it can significantly increase the fat content of the dish.
Modifications for a Healthier Option
For those looking to make their chicken fajita pita a healthier choice, consider the following modifications:
– Opt for whole wheat pita bread to increase the fiber content.
– Choose lean cooking methods, such as grilling or baking the chicken, and sauté the vegetables in a small amount of olive oil.
– Be mindful of portion sizes to avoid overconsumption of calories.
– Load up on a variety of colorful vegetables to maximize vitamin and mineral intake.

Is a Chicken Fajita Pita a Good Source of Protein?
A Chicken Fajita Pita can be an excellent source of protein, thanks to the grilled chicken breast that is typically used as the main ingredient. Chicken breast is a lean protein that is low in fat and high in protein, making it an ideal choice for those looking to increase their protein intake. A single serving of grilled chicken breast can provide up to 30 grams of protein, which is approximately half of the daily recommended intake. The protein in a Chicken Fajita Pita can help to build and repair muscles, making it a popular choice among athletes and fitness enthusiasts.
In addition to the protein from the chicken breast, a Chicken Fajita Pita may also contain other sources of protein, such as beans or cheese. However, the nutritional value of these ingredients can vary, and some may be higher in fat and calories than others. To maximize the protein content of a Chicken Fajita Pita, it is best to opt for lean protein sources, such as grilled chicken breast, and to pair it with vegetables and whole grains. By doing so, you can create a well-balanced meal that provides a good amount of protein and other essential nutrients.
Can a Chicken Fajita Pita be Part of a Weight Loss Diet?
A Chicken Fajita Pita can be a part of a weight loss diet, provided that it is prepared and consumed in moderation. The key to making a Chicken Fajita Pita a weight loss-friendly option is to focus on wholesome ingredients and proper portion control. By using lean protein sources, such as grilled chicken breast, and loading up on vegetables, such as onions and bell peppers, you can create a meal that is low in calories and high in nutrients. Additionally, opting for whole grain pita bread and limiting the amount of added sauces and cheese can help to keep calorie counts in check.
To incorporate a Chicken Fajita Pita into a weight loss diet, it is essential to pay attention to portion sizes and overall calorie intake. A single serving of a Chicken Fajita Pita can range from 300 to 500 calories, depending on the ingredients and portion sizes used. To keep calories in check, it is best to pair a Chicken Fajita Pita with a side salad or other low-calorie vegetables, and to limit the amount of added sauces and cheese. By doing so, you can create a balanced and satisfying meal that supports your weight loss goals.

Can I Make a Chicken Fajita Pita at Home?
Yes, making a Chicken Fajita Pita at home is relatively easy and can be a fun and creative cooking experience. To start, you will need to gather the necessary ingredients, including grilled chicken breast, sautéed onions and bell peppers, whole grain pita bread, and your choice of toppings and sauces. You can then simply assemble the ingredients in the pita bread and add your desired toppings, such as salsa, avocado, or sour cream. By making a Chicken Fajita Pita at home, you can control the ingredients and portion sizes used, making it a healthier and more cost-effective option than buying from a restaurant or store.
To make a Chicken Fajita Pita at home, you can start by marinating the chicken breast in your favorite seasonings and then grilling it until cooked through. While the chicken is cooking, you can sauté the onions and bell peppers in a small amount of oil until they are tender and lightly browned. You can then warm the pita bread by wrapping it in a damp paper towel and microwaving for 20-30 seconds. Finally, you can assemble the ingredients in the pita bread and add your desired toppings, making a delicious and nutritious meal that is ready in just a few minutes.
